On 6th September, 2025, the venue in Abeokuta came alive with ideas, energy, and youthful brilliance as students gathered for the 2025 Essay & Public Speaking Competition. This year’s theme, “Beyond Academic: Why It Pays to Learn What You Can Do,” challenged participants to think outside the classroom and reflect on the value of practical skills in today’s world.
The competition began weeks earlier with a flood of essay submissions. After a rigorous review process, the top 30 were carefully selected. Their authors earned the opportunity to step onto the big stage and bring their words to life in the public speaking round.
What made the day special wasn’t just the speeches—it was the confidence, passion, and creativity each participant brought to the stage. The audience was treated to thought-provoking stories, fresh perspectives, and inspiring calls to action.

After an engaging and highly competitive event, the judges announced the results:
🥇 1st Place: Emehinola Emmanuel Oluwaseun – Prize: ₦300,000.00
🥈 2nd Place: Lawal Malik Kolawole – Prize: ₦100,000.00
🥉 3rd Place: Michael Adimabua Okolie – Prize: ₦50,000.00
The winners were celebrated for their outstanding ability to capture the theme, connect with the audience, and deliver with confidence.
